Been shooting the gun more with handloads and factory stuff. ..at one hundred yrds, its super consistant. Doesnt shoot any smaller than inch an a half. But thats fine by me. The rifle appears to not have a favorite food. It digest them all with the same predictable accuracy results.. Take that back, a lil, it does like Rem factory 200 gr stuff, but that load is not in any danger of being used.  No, its not a spectacular shooter, but, it wasnt built for that purpose.   But itll always hit where u want it to.  Loving it.  Most likely will be loading the 250 partition.

here is a pic of my new model 70 left hand that is a classic meaning it was built with the same features as a pre-64. this is my 2nd 30-06 that I've been able to find in this platform. the 1st I put a Lilja .270 barrel on it and just been loving it. I plan on turning this one into a 35 Whelen Ackley Improved since I have dies brass from one that I sold a few years back. it loved reloader 15 with 225s of nearly any flavor.
